The right time for knee replacement surgery is when chronic pain, stiffness, or instability severely limits your daily life, such as walking, climbing stairs, or sleeping, and non-surgical treatments (medication, injections) no longer provide relief. It is generally based on quality of life and functional impairment rather than age alone.

Key Indicators for Surgery:
-Significant Quality of Life Decline.
-Persistent Pain.
-Failure of Other Treatments.
-Structural Damage: X-rays or MRIs show severe cartilage loss or joint deformity.

When to Delay or Reconsider:
-You haven't tried non-surgical methods: Surgery is typically the last resort.
-Age (<60).
-Good Health Status.
